I have two C100 indoor cameras that I can't get to detect WiFi. I noticed they were both showing offline so I tried reconnecting both of them with no luck. I'm able to locate the cameras but it says it can't detect my WiFi. I've tried restarting both cameras and wifi, leaving both unplugged overnight then plugging back in, even tried seeing if they would detect my phone hotspot with no luck. Anybody else having this issue? Asking before I end up possibly ordering more.

You can refer to the instructions below to troubleshoot if you can't successfully configure the camera.
What should I do if I fail to configure Tapo Camera?
 

If you have tried the tips in the above instructions and your router provides a 2.4 GHz secured Wi-Fi network, but the camera can't detect it, please ensure the 2.4 GHz Wi-Fi channel is within 1-11, and try to disable the special settings on your router, such as Smart Connect, to see if these tips are helpful.
